CA 2153581

The present invention relates to radiation- curable oligomers which can be prepared from polyether- triols or -triamines a, polyetherdiols or -diamines b, OH-functional acrylate monomers c and diisocyanates d, the molar ratio of a to b being between 0.1 to [sic] 1.1, the molar ratio of c to a being between 2.0 and 10 and the ratio of equivalents of the NCO groups of d to the hydroxyl and/or amino groups in the sum of a to c being between 0.9 and 1.0, characterized in that the oligomers have been prepared by employing at least one compound having 3 to 4 amino groups and having a number-average molecular weight of more than 4000 to 10,000 and/or at least one compound having 2 amino groups and having a number-average molecular weight of more than 4000 to 10,000, and in that the oligomers have double bond contents of from 0.25 to 0.44 mol/kg.
